What Is Vibriance Super C Serum?
Vibriance Super C Serum is a facial serum built around a stabilized form of Vitamin C called 3-O-Ethyl Ascorbic Acid. Unlike regular Vitamin C (ascorbic acid), this stabilized version breaks down more slowly, which means it stays effective on your shelf longer and is generally gentler on sensitive skin.

Key Ingredients in Vibriance Super C Serum (And What They Actually Do)
Every claim a serum makes should trace back to a specific ingredient. Here’s a simple breakdown of what’s inside Vibriance Super C Serum and the job each ingredient is meant to do.
| Ingredient | What It’s Meant to Do | Backed by Research? |
| 3-O-Ethyl Ascorbic Acid (Vitamin C) | Brightens skin tone, fights free-radical damage, and supports collagen | Yes, Vitamin C is one of the most extensively studied brightening ingredients |
| Sodium Hyaluronate (Hyaluronic Acid) | Draws moisture into the skin and helps plump fine lines | Yes, a widely used and well-researched hydrator |
| Hexylresorcinol (Synovea HR) | Helps fade dark spots and even skin tone | Yes, studies indicate that it can reduce visible pigmentation |
| Caffeine | May reduce puffiness and protect against UV-related skin stress | Yes, supported by dermatological research |
| Panthenol (Pro-Vitamin B5) | Hydrates and soothes the skin barrier | Yes, a well-documented moisturizing agent |
| Acetyl Glucosamine | Supports moisture retention and may improve uneven skin tone | Yes, commonly used in clinical skincare formulations |
| Allantoin | Calms, conditions, and soothes irritated skin | Yes, has a long history of use as a soothing agent |
| Tocopheryl Acetate (Vitamin E) | Provides additional antioxidant protection | Yes, often paired with Vitamin C to improve stability |
| Silicones (Dimethicone and Cyclopentasiloxane) | Create a smooth texture and temporarily minimize the appearance of fine lines | Cosmetic function, improves the product’s feel and appearance but is not a treatment ingredient |
The good news: most of the active ingredients in Vibriance Super C Serum are things dermatologists actually recognize and recommend. The Vitamin C form used here is chosen specifically because it’s stable and less irritating than plain ascorbic acid, which matters if you have sensitive or mature skin.
Benefits of Using Vibriance Super C Serum
Based on its ingredient profile, here’s what Vibriance Super C Serum is realistically designed to help with:
- Brighter, more even skin tone: thanks to Vitamin C and hexylresorcinol working together on dullness and dark spots
- Softer look of fine lines and wrinkles: hyaluronic acid temporarily plumps the skin, making lines look less noticeable
- Better hydration: panthenol and acetyl glucosamine help the skin hold onto moisture
- Calmer, less irritated skin: allantoin is included specifically to soothe sensitive areas
- Antioxidant protection: Vitamin C and Vitamin E help defend skin against everyday environmental stress like sun and pollution
It’s worth being clear: No serum, including Vibriance Super C Serum, can permanently erase deep wrinkles or replace treatments like retinoids or professional dermatology procedures. What it can realistically do is improve tone, texture, and hydration with consistent use over several weeks.

How to Use Vibriance Super C Serum

Getting results from any Vitamin C serum comes down to consistent, correct use. Here’s a simple routine:
1. Cleanse first: Apply Vibriance Super C Serum on clean, dry skin so it can absorb properly.
2. Use 1-2 drops: A little goes a long way; you don’t need a full pump.
3. Apply morning and night: Gently pat it onto your face, neck, and eye area.
4. Follow with moisturizer: This locks in hydration, especially if your skin runs dry.
5. Always wear sunscreen during the day: Vitamin C works best alongside SPF, and it also makes your skin more receptive to sun protection.
Most users need 4 to 8 weeks of daily use before noticing visible changes in tone and texture. Skincare ingredients work gradually, not overnight, so patience matters more than the marketing suggests.
- Storage tip: Vitamin C breaks down when it’s exposed to air and light, which is why Vibriance Super C Serum comes in an airless pump bottle. Keep it in a cool, dry spot, away from direct sunlight, and always twist the pump closed after use to protect the active ingredients.
Potential Side Effects to Watch For
Vibriance Super C Serum is formulated to be gentle, and it’s free from common irritants like added fragrance and parabens. Still, no product works the same for every skin type. Possible reactions can include:
- Mild tingling when first applied
- Temporary redness on very sensitive skin
- Rare breakouts if your skin doesn’t tolerate certain silicones well
If you have known skin sensitivities, patch-test on your inner arm for 24 hours before applying it to your face. If irritation continues after a few uses, stop and check with a dermatologist.
It’s also worth knowing that a small number of customers have reported stronger reactions, such as hives or eczema flare-ups, after using Vibriance Super C Serum. This isn’t common, but it’s a good reminder that “gentle” and “fragrance-free” don’t mean risk-free for every skin type. When in doubt, patch-test first.
Vibriance Super C Serum vs. Other Vitamin C Serums
Here’s how Vibriance Super C Serum generally compares to typical drugstore and prestige Vitamin C serums:
| Feature | Vibriance Super C Serum | Standard Vitamin C Serums |
| Vitamin C type | Stabilized 3-O-Ethyl Ascorbic Acid | Often plain L-Ascorbic Acid |
| Sensitivity level | Lower risk of irritation | May cause stinging, especially at higher concentrations |
| Added actives | Hyaluronic acid, caffeine, Vitamin B5, and Vitamin E | Varies widely by brand |
| Best for | Mature, sensitive, or dry skin | Normal to oily skin seeking stronger exfoliation |
| Texture | Silicone-based with a smoothing finish | Often lightweight and watery |
The takeaway: Vibriance Super C Serum leans toward gentleness and hydration rather than aggressive exfoliation, which makes sense given its target audience of mature and sensitive skin types.

3. Can I use Vibriance Super C Serum with retinol?
Yes, but it’s best to apply Vitamin C in the morning and retinol at night, since combining strong actives in one application can increase irritation.
